World Tri T100 rules have been amended (dated 1st April):

  1. Drafting
    11.3. Any drafting penalties during the bike section will be served at the next bike penalty box [was in T2]. Comment: this makes sure the athlete loses the group that they drafted in)
    11.4. The drafting penalty is 1 [was 3] minute.

Failure to have the top of the uniform covering the shoulders at all times;

  • Warning and amend,
  • If not: penalty 30 seconds in PB
    Comment: will WPros go for sports bras and tops down to keep cool and reckon 30 secs is worth the air flow? Less advantage in pouring water over yourself if it’s 85+% humidity: it’s air flow that’ll offer cooling.
